Selection process for the newsletter award: 3 independent judges will be reviewing your newsletters and assigning a point system based on pre-defined criteria listed below. Send, to the email listed above, 3 versions of your favorite newsletter. Notice the points assigned for content and format. Good Luck!

Criteria for Newsletter Judging (total 75 points)

Newsletters should include

Considering Content - Worth a maximum of 60 points

President’s Message Advance notice of Club business and program meetings (including date, time, and place)

Announcements of upcoming Board and Committee meetings CLUB NEWS:

• Speaker/Program descriptions• Upcoming & newly completed project news• Committee reports• New Members introductions or member biographies• Club meeting highlights (Business or Program)• Board meeting highlight (or minutes)

DISTRICT NEWS • Dates of upcoming district events• URL of District website• Highlights from Governor

INTERNATIONAL NEWS • Dates of upcoming Convention• URL of International Website• Any other International News

ALTRUSA ACCENT • Altrusa fact (historical point or Altrusa news)

Considering Format is worth a maximum of 15 points

• Identification (including Full name of club, Newsletter Name, City and State. Club president and Editor Contact information

• Appearance (ie Clean reproduction; Attractive and free of typographical errors)• Photos & Graphics (ie. Effective use of photos & graphics to draw attention)

Candidates for Nominating Committee: We are looking for at least 3 candidates to serve on the District Nominating Committee for 2020-2022. They will be elected at our conference in April 2020. Anita Chandler, Nominating Committee Chair, will be reaching out to you.

Per our District Policies: 9. The Nominating Committee shall be composed of three (3) or more members (as determined by the District Board), elected by members entitled to vote at Conference in non-election years, from a slate consisting of one nominee from each club (no two from the same club). 9.3.1 The candidate receiving the highest number of votes cast serves as the Chair. 9.3.2 No club may be represented on two consecutive Nominating Committees. (That means Portland, Laconia, and Plymouth County clubs are exempt this time.) 9.3.3 Committee members serve for a two-year term beginning with the close of the Conference at which they were elected. Vacancies are filled by the District Board. (05/02/04) 9.3.4 To be eligible for election to the Nominating Committee, a member must: (i) be an Active member or Active Retired member, other bylaws not withstanding: (ii) must have served as Club President. 9.3.5 No member of the Nominating Committee is eligible to be slated for District office while serving as a member of the committee. 9.3.6 It is strongly recommended that the Nominating Committee prepare a slate of two (2) candidates for each office. Please examine your club’s past presidents and identify those willing to serve.

Key Note Speaker

Dr. Lisa Hussey, Associate Professor Simmons University

Bio:Lisa Hussey, who joined the SLIS faculty in Fall 2008, was formerly the director of library services at DeVry University in Arizona, and has taught at the University of British Columbia and the University of Missouri, where she received her doctoral degree. She also served as program manager for the University of Arizona School of Information Resources and Library Science. Hussey has given several presentations on diversity in librarianship and what motivates minorities to choose a library science career.

Talk:Lisa will be talking about her experience working with school libraries in Rwanda. Over the past two year, Lisa has traveled to Rwanda in order to bring books to three different libraries, collaborating to develop an effective and sustainable organizational scheme for fiction, and provide assistance in book repair and maintenance.
